Record and Growth:
Internet poker surfaced within the belated 1990s due to breakthroughs in technology additionally the internet. The very first online poker area, globe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a little but passionate neighborhood. But was at early 2000s that online poker practiced exponential development, mainly as a result of intro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Economic and Personal Influence:
The development of internet poker has received a substantial financial influence globally. Internet poker platforms generate significant revenue through rake costs, tournament entry fees, and advertising. This income has generated job creation and investments in the gaming industry. Furthermore, online poker has actually added to a rise in tax revenue for governments in which it really is regulated, encouraging public solutions.
From a personal viewpoint, internet poker features fostered a global poker community, bridging geographic obstacles. Players from diverse experiences and areas can communicate and participate, fostering a feeling of camaraderie. Online poker has additionally played an important role in promoting the overall game's popularity and attracting brand-new people, resulting in the development of poker business overall.
